On Thu, Aug 02, 2007 at 09:56:12AM -0400, Mike Gallant wrote:
I have an amanda (2.5.1p3) server (solaris10) with seven amanda clients (2.4.4) and a new amanda (2.5.2) client on new hardware. I have been getting a "index tee cannot write [Broken pipe]" error message. I have looked at all the various aspects I can think of but still no joy. Could someone point me in the right direction for resolving this.

I have included the sendbackup.debug (client) and a good part of the amandad (client) missing the repetitive entries. amandad: time 1800.842: stream_server: bind(in6addr_any) failed: Invalid argument amandad: time 1800.842: security_seterror(handle=30d90, driver=ff2dd95c (BSD) error=can't create server stream: Invalid argument)

This looks like an IPv6 networking problem. Several such problems were
fixed in the 2.5.1 -> 2.5.2 upgrade.  Perhaps you could try upgrading?
